The candidate would be required to provide onshore support to sell-side research analysts (institutional equities) of the capital markets and investment group.
The job responsibilities include the following :
- Collect and analyze financial data using online and other data sources, such as Bloomberg and Reuters - Build historical financial models and provide forecasts
- Develop company operating metrics based on relevance across different sectors / companies
- Calculate company valuation using DCF, DDM, trading and transaction multiples, and EVA, among others.
- Prepare company profiles, earning notes, quarterly updates, initiation of coverage reports, sector reports, newsletters, technology primers, flash notes, and theme-based reports, among others
- Summarize investment conference calls and conduct management interviews - Develop roadshow presentations
- Manage ad hoc research requests based on client requirements
